About This Equipment

The CASE SR250 Skid Steer Loader is a powerhouse of productivity on the construction site, boasting a robust 90 horsepower engine and a vertical lift design that provides maximum reach and lift capacity. With a rated operating capacity of 2,500 pounds and a breakout force of 7,270 pounds, this machine is equipped to handle the toughest jobs with ease. The EZ-EH controls allow for seamless operation and customization of machine settings, while the spacious cab offers comfort and visibility for the operator. The SR250 also features a maintenance-free Tier 4 Final solution, ensuring optimal performance and efficiency while minimizing environmental impact. Whether tackling grading, digging, or material handling tasks, the CASE SR250 Skid Steer Loader is a versatile and reliable asset for any construction fleet.
